Residents Sought for Milton Master Plan Committee

A 10-person advisory committee is being assembled to assist the Milton Planning Board with the town's Comprehensive Master Plan.

The Milton Planning Board is currently seeking five Milton residents to round out the 10-person Master Plan Committee (MPC). The committee will serve as an informal advisory group for the Planning Board during the updating process for the town’s Comprehensive Master Plan. The members will serve one-year terms until the Master Plan is approved by Town Meeting or the Planning Board decides to dissolve the committee. Meet Milton Planning Board Chair Emily Innes

This week’s Inside Town Hall, the series focusing on Milton committee and board members, features Emily Innes of the town’s Planning Board.

Milton’s Planning Board is one of the most prominent boards in our local government with its members often present at town meetings and business openings. But when they are not in the public spotlight, the members of the Planning Board work to improve all things concerning zoning and subdivision in town. As Planning Board Chair Emily Innes explained, the board is responsible for such tasks as review and approval of subdivisions, stone walls on scenic roads, site plans, changes to local buildings and proposing zoning changes. The board is also in charge of the Master Plan, the plan that documents the entire geographic and commercial layout of Milton.
